The Gretsch G6120DC Chet Atkins Nashville Double Cutaway brings back the style and sound of the 1962 Model 6120. This arch-top beauty puts classic hollowbody sound and style in your hands.

Its ebony fingerboard is adorned with gorgeous Neo Classic thumbnail inlays, and classy gold-plated hardware make it sparkle under stage lights. The hollowbody of the G6120DC Chet Atkins Nashville Double Cutaway is loaded with High Sensitive Filter’Tron pickups, and a Bigsby B6G tailpiece provides the classic twang that’s made Gretsch a favorite of country and rockabilly players. Add to that unique features including a single-lever string mute, a standby switch, and a snap-on back pad, and the G6120DC Chet Atkins Nashville Double Cutaway is a hollowbody guitar like no other.

Gretsch G6120DC Chet Atkins Nashville Double Cutaway Electric Guitar Features at a Glance:

  • Double-cutaway Nashville body style
  • Reissue of the 1962 Gretsch Model 6120
  • Bound body, fingerboard, and headstock
  • Unique features include a single-lever string mute, a standby switch, and a snap-on back pad
  • Deluxe Hardshell Case included
